Clear rules from ACRA set how a company’s official premises must be used and made available to the public.
What ACRA requires from an official site
ACRA expects a real premises that is open to the public for at least three hours during normal business days. The site must be able to receive statutory letters and notices.
Why a physical site, not a P.O. box
Providers use real premises because official correspondence cannot be sent to P.O. boxes. A physical location ensures secure delivery and clear proof of contact for regulators.
Registered site versus contact site
A listed registered site is the company’s formal point for legal service. A contact site may be used by directors or shareholders and is often sold as an add-on per person.

Mail handling options: forwarding service, scanning, and alerts
Effective mail workflows reduce delays and keep critical documents moving to the right person.
Three main workflows: collect, forward and scan. Collect is best for urgent originals. Forwarding suits teams who need physical items sent to another location. Scanning gives instant digital access and avoids travel.

Weekly mail forwarding plans and weight limits
Many providers run weekly dispatches to save cost. VOffice, for example, offers weekly mail forwarding with limits up to 2kg where offered. This cadence suits remote teams who do not need daily shipments and want predictable costs.
Unlimited scanning to searchable PDF (where offered)
Unlimited scanning plans turn paper into searchable PDF for fast record keeping. Confirm whether “unlimited” truly applies to your plan and how long scanned files are retained.
International receiving and forwarding for overseas teams
Overseas founders can use international forwarding, but expect different handling fees. My Office and Straits examples show handling charges and required postage credit top-ups.
Handling charges and postage credit add‑ons
Be clear about per‑forward handling charge and the need to add postage credit (eg. add postage $30 or $50). Typical local charges can be $1–$2 per forward; international forwards often cost more.

Virtual office packages and cost: what you can expect per month
Monthly pricing varies widely. Headline rates give a quick comparison, but the real per month cost depends on location, included mail services and support tools.

- VOffice: from S$4.17 per month; Paya Lebar Square extras — S$50 (self-collection), S$100 (mail forwarding), S$100 (mail scanning).
- My Office: Woods Square S$7.98 monthly (annual billing) and International Plaza from S$10 per month.
- Straits Virtual Office: Suntec City starts at S$12.99 per month with forwarding options that may need postage credit and handling charges.
Local vs foreign company plans: plans for foreign-registered entities often include international receiving and different handling fees. Local plans may focus on simple collect or weekly forward options. Compare inclusions rather than just the month headline.
One-time onboarding fees: expect a compliance KYC fee (commonly S$20) to cover checks on identity and documentation.

Operational standards and security you should look for
Operational standards protect your mail and ensure statutory notices reach the right person on time. Look for clear processes, published opening times and visible security measures before you sign up.
Accessible during business hours to meet expectations
Confirm posted hours: providers must be open to the public for at least three hours each business day to meet ACRA expectations. Ask for the daily hours in writing and ensure they are published.
Secure mail management and clear tracking
Controlled handling: items should be logged, stored securely and released only with ID or written authorisation. Timely mail alerts matter for urgent letters — confirm what triggers an alert.

How subscription works: setup, activation, and ongoing management
Start-up steps are simple and transparent. Choose a plan and complete KYC details. After verification, the provider sends an assigned registered address by email so your company may proceed with filings and mail handling.
Getting your assigned address confirmed by email
Straits Virtual Office FAQs note the assigned location is issued automatically by email on successful sign-up. Keep that notice for ACRA or bank checks.
Signing up before ACRA registration (no UEN yet)
If you lack a UEN, subscribe first and leave that field blank where instructed. This lets new incorporations reserve a contact point before final company details are available.
